Analysis
In 2024, protected terrestrial biodiversity sites in French Southern Territories stood at 90.48. That is the highest value across all 25 years on record.
That represents a change of up 5.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, protected terrestrial biodiversity sites in French Southern Territories peaked at 90.48 in 2021 and was at its lowest, 0, in 2000.
French Southern Territories ranks 16th of 238 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
